Home Original Chicken Co. Ltd ( simplified Chinese: 老乡鸡集团; traditional Chinese: 老鄉雞集團; pinyin: Lǎoxiāng jī jítuán "Hometown Chicken") is a Chinese fast food chain headquartered in Hefei, Anhui. [1]
Shu Congxuan ( simplified Chinese: 束从轩; traditional Chinese: 束從軒) founded the company and, as of 2013, is its director. As of that year, it was the largest fast-food company in Anhui Province. [2] As of 2015, the company has over 240 restaurants in Anhui. [3]
Shu Congxuan, a chicken breeder, decided to start a fast food chain after attending a three-day course in 1999. [2] the company was established in 2003. [4] The chain was originally called FEIXI The Old Hens [ sic] (肥西老母鸡; Féixī lǎo mǔjī " Feixi Old Hens"), after an Anhui dish. [2] The full corporate name in Chinese was 安徽肥西老母鸡集团, and the company previously had its headquarters in the New Cityscape Plaza (新都会购物广场; Xīndūhuì Gòuwùguǎngchǎng) shopping mall in Hefei. [5] [6] By 2011 the Anhui-area authorities designated the restaurant chain as a "Prestigious Chinese Brand". [4] It later moved its headquarters to another place in Hefei. [7]
In 2011 a consulting firm suggested that the restaurant chain change its name. It suggested using a three character name since a five-character name would be lengthy. [4] The change was also made because Chinese from other provinces were unfamiliar with the old name. The chain received its current name in March 2012. [2] There was an initial outcry when the names of the locations were changed, but the company continued its success after the name change. [4]
